Student Engagement Support Officer Full time – Monday to Friday Greenwich – Hybrid – 3 days office based & 2 days remote working £28,000.00 per annum. As Student Engagement Support Officer, you will work within the University Placements team to support, develop, and prepare master's students for their one-year industrial placement, including their future employment with cutting-edge employability skills.
